Hi I am a rep at verizon, I handle FiOS billing, sales, and service.
FiOS is a great product. The billing systems suck. When you call in you will get either type "A" or type "B" rep. Type A is a sales person, we get commission for sales. Type "B" is a customer service person. I am more a type B person. I am happy with my paycheck and happy to fix problems.

Here is some advise on setting up service. Its not bad once its actually good.

#1. NEVER SIGN UP FROM DOOR TO DOOR REP. (They are contracted, they will tell you everything and give you nothing, then disapere.

#2. Never Sign up at a Verizon Plus store. (they get commison, and they do not have returns that effect it. so they will sell you everything, and you get charged for it.)

#3. When you have to call in please be nice, we are people who get cussed out often. And we know the automated system sucks, The best # to call is [protected] for billing/orders/sales, if you have tech problems [protected].

Always get the name and ID # of the person you are talking to, a real id# is called a VZ id. it would be something like V123456, or G123456, or Z123456, if you get a Z# please call back, those people usually suck. generally outsourced people. (atleast in my experience)

I am not trying to Defend the beast.. just give some advise from the other side of the flames.
